US to Phase Out HIV/AIDS Funding for South Africa Amid Policy Disputes
- The U.S. plans to phase out funding for South Africa's HIV/AIDS programs, citing policy disputes and strained diplomatic relations. - The decision impacts the President's Emergency Plan for AIDS Relief (PEPFAR), a major global HIV response initiative. - South Africa, which has the world's highest HIV burden, stated it had not received formal notification but was developing strategies to reduce rโฆ
